JUÁREZ, Mexico — Federal investigators have revealed new details about the capture of a female cartel member, known as “La Diabla,” who is accused of being part of a network that lured pregnant women, conducted illegal C-sections, harvested organs, and sold babies.

Martha Alicia Mendez Aguilar, a member of the Jalisco New Generation Cartel, was apprehended last month in Juarez, near El Paso, in a joint operation between Mexican and U.S. officials, according to the Office of the Director of National Intelligence.

Investigators say the network sold newborns to U.S. couples for up to 250,000 pesos, approximately $14,000. Senior intelligence officials noted that the arrests involved support from several agencies, including the FBI’s El Paso office.
